Whether you like it or not, tablet computers seem to be here to stay. Apple confirmed a while ago that it is already selling more iPads than Macs, and commerce sites around the web are noticing a similar trend (i.e., tablet computers are starting to outsell notebooks). Considering this trend it might be a good idea to make sure tablet users can browser your site comfortably.
